Who am I, what can I reach¶
aws sts get-caller-identity # who is this key? account, ARN, userId
aws iam list-users # every user in the account
aws iam list-roles # every role (assumable identities)
aws iam get-account-authorization-details # ONE dump: users, roles, groups, all policies
Enumerate a principal's grants¶
aws iam list-attached-user-policies --user-name dev-alice # managed policies on the user
aws iam list-user-policies --user-name dev-alice # inline policy names
aws iam get-user-policy --user-name dev-alice --policy-name p # inline policy body
# managed policy → its live default version document
aws iam get-policy --policy-arn arn:aws:iam::111122223333:policy/dev
aws iam get-policy-version --policy-arn <arn> --version-id v3
# a role's trust policy — WHO is allowed to assume it (the federation wall)
aws iam get-role --role-name AdminRole --query 'Role.AssumeRolePolicyDocument'
Prove the reach — simulate-principal-policy¶
This runs AWS's real evaluation logic and returns allowed / explicitDeny / implicitDeny.
# does dev-alice's over-broad policy actually permit the dangerous action?
aws iam simulate-principal-policy \
--policy-source-arn arn:aws:iam::111122223333:user/dev-alice \
--action-names iam:PassRole s3:DeleteObject ec2:RunInstances \
--resource-arns "*"
# scope the sim to a specific resource (PassRole a specific admin role)
aws iam simulate-principal-policy \
--policy-source-arn arn:aws:iam::111122223333:user/dev-alice \
--action-names iam:PassRole \
--resource-arns arn:aws:iam::111122223333:role/AdminRole
# read only the verdict, not the whole envelope
aws iam simulate-principal-policy --policy-source-arn <arn> \
--action-names s3:DeleteObject --resource-arns "*" \
--query 'EvaluationResults[].{action:EvalActionName,decision:EvalDecision}'
simulate-custom-policytests a policy document you paste before it's attached — useful for validating the least-privilege rewrite before you apply it.
The escalation pair to always check¶
# iam:PassRole + a launch action = admin. Simulate BOTH; either denied breaks the chain.
aws iam simulate-principal-policy --policy-source-arn <user-arn> \
--action-names iam:PassRole ec2:RunInstances --resource-arns "*"
# self-grant primitives worth a second look
# iam:CreateAccessKey iam:CreatePolicyVersion iam:AttachUserPolicy iam:PutUserPolicy
Read the verdict — the evaluation rulebook¶
- No matching
Allow→implicitDeny(default-deny). - A matching
Allow→allowed. - Any matching
Denyanywhere (identity / resource / SCP / boundary / session) →explicitDeny, and it wins over everyAllow.
Author the least-privilege cut, then re-simulate¶
# a scoped policy: keep the legit action, kill the dangerous reach
cat > fix.json <<'JSON'
{ "Version": "2012-10-17",
"Statement": [
{ "Effect": "Allow", "Action": "s3:GetObject", "Resource": "arn:aws:s3:::dev-bucket/*" },
{ "Effect": "Deny", "Action": "iam:PassRole", "Resource": "*" }
] }
JSON
aws iam put-user-policy --user-name dev-alice --policy-name least-priv --policy-document file://fix.json
# then re-run simulate-principal-policy: dangerous action → explicitDeny, legit action → allowed
Gotchas worth remembering¶
- A policy's name is not its boundary. "dev" scoped
s3:*on*reads and deletes every bucket. ReadAction×Resource; the moment either is*, the label means nothing. - The escalation hides in composition, not in one line. No single statement says "admin," but
iam:PassRoleon*plusec2:RunInstancesdoes. Simulate the pair, not each in isolation. - A finding is a hypothesis until
simulate-principal-policyconfirms it. An SCP, permission boundary, orDenyyou didn't read may already cap the grant — the simulator sees the full chain. - The trust policy is a separate wall.
"Principal": {"AWS": "...:root"}trusts the whole account, not one identity; an OIDC trust with nosubcondition trusts every workflow. Check who can assume a role, not just what the role can do. - "Fixed" means the sim flips. The dangerous action must return
explicitDeny/implicitDenyand the legitimate action must still returnallowed— cut the reach, don't break the job.
Only enumerate and simulate accounts you own or have explicit written permission to assess.
